Police have confirmed they are investigating a 2020 incident involving a woman being taken to a Windsor address for sexual purposes, in addition to the ongoing misconduct in public office probe into Prince Andrew. The expanded inquiry may carry significant legal and financial risks for the former royal.

Law enforcement recently provided an update on the investigation into Prince Andrew. Police said that aside from the “misconduct in public office” probe into the former royal, they are also investigating a 2020 incident involving a woman being taken to a Windsor address “for sexual purposes.” This development suggests the scope of the inquiry has widened, potentially increasing legal costs and reputational exposure. The statement did not provide further details on the nature of the 2020 incident or identify any individuals involved. The misconduct in public office investigation has been ongoing, and this new element adds to the legal uncertainties surrounding the former royal. No charges have been filed at this stage, and the investigations remain active. From a financial perspective, the expanded investigation introduces additional risk factors. Legal experts suggest that defending high-profile probes of this nature often involves significant costs, including attorney fees, expert witnesses, and potential settlement payments. Reputational damage could also impact the former royal’s ability to generate income from media deals, speaking engagements, or other commercial ventures. However, these are potential outcomes and not certainties. The investigation remains ongoing, and no charges have been brought.
